# Plotfinder Widget — Environments

Welcome to the team. The Plotfinder address autocomplete widget runs in three environments: dev, staging, and production. Dev resets nightly and uses the synthetic Karvela address dataset, so suggestions there will look odd — that is expected. Staging mirrors production data weekly and is where all release candidates must soak for 48 hours. Never point a customer demo at dev. Before making any changes, read through the staging configuration values below.

settings of bawip-tawif:
[wendor]
host = wendor.qirvansys.corp
user = wendor_svc
database = wendor_prod

Subject: Timezone fix for report exports in Marrowgate 3.4

Team — this release changes how Marrowgate handles timezones in report exports. Previously, exports used the server's local zone, which caused off-by-a-day rows for tenants east of the datacenter. Exports now render in each tenant's configured zone, with UTC as the fallback. Contractors validating downstream reports should regenerate any fixtures created before today, since row boundaries will shift. The artifact for this release carries the build token below.

build token for bageg-yahof: htk3_673

Alert: snapshot-drift-detected. Fires when rendered output of a Glintworks UI component no longer matches its stored snapshot during the nightly verification run. For plugin authors, this usually means an upstream theme token changed, not a defect in your component. Review the diff artifact before regenerating snapshots, and never bulk-approve changes. The approval workflow and diff viewer are described on the internal page below.

operations page: https://superset.kelvicorp.example/pipeline/run/display/view/9edfe8e23ee3f5ff

Build Provenance — Graphlace Dependency Visualizer. Every release of Graphlace is built in an isolated runner provisioned by the Ostermere build farm, with no network access after dependency fetch. The lockfile is hashed before and after resolution, and both hashes are recorded in the attestation bundle alongside the compiler version and base image digest. Reviewers should confirm the attestation chain is unbroken from source checkout through artifact signing. For verification, compare your artifact against the provenance token printed below.

build token for tajeg-bajep: htk14_409ba9df6b8acb